Center is at the intersection of State Highway 164 and Farm Road 1953, seven miles west of Groesbeck in eastern Limestone County. In the 1940s it had a church, two businesses, and twenty-five residents. By the late 1960s its population had increased to seventy-six. Construction of Lake Limestone in the mid-1970s may have provided a small boost to the local economy. By the late 1980s, however, only a store remained at Center, though in 1990 and again in 2000 the community's population was still reported as seventy-six.
